We have a great online selection at the lowest prices with Fast & Free shipping on many items!McGraw Edison Inc. bought Griswold on March 29, 1957 and then sold it in December 1957 to Randall who already owned Wagner. Griswold production in Erie, Pa. ceased in Dec. 1957 and all subsequent "Griswold" pieces were made in the Wagner foundry in Sidney, Ohio. The early, late, and late grooved handles described pertain to small block logo skillets made 1939-1957. That fourth handle referenced was seen only on a particular pattern (marked 709F, if you want to try to find one) of a small block logo #3 skillet, and is best described as a cross between the early and late handles.Beautiful vintage Griswold #14 skillet with large block logo and heat ring, one of the most desireable versions of a Griswold skillet. The stylized logo was seen moved around on skillet bottoms, just as the block and arc trademarks had been years before. Sometime between 1924 and 1935, instead of at the usual 12 o'clock, the logo on several skillets (sizes #4-#8 with heat rings and c/ns) appeared at the center, as it would also come to be seen on the later, "dual logo" National skillets Wagner produced.Griswold No 12 Skillet Small Block Logo/ Large Cast Iron Frying Pan/ Stove Top Cookware/ Made in The USA. As we mentioned above, some of the earliest cast iron cookware Griswold produced have the word "ERIE" stamped into the underside of the pan. These pieces date between 1865 and 1909 and are highly sought after collectors' items. From 1874 to 1905, a few different models of pans went into production with a spider and web log on the bottom ...

The foundry was named after the city in which it resided and Erie Cookware was produced until 1907, when the Griswold name ...Look at the photos carefully for this cover, as the plain ones could either be large block logo or small logo. The 468 and 1048 skillets have the nice raised writing on the top. The 468 is a low dome (not as tall) and the 1048 is high dome. There also exists a low dome smooth skillet cover.Skillets sizes 3,5,7 with letter S are reduced-size economy price skillets Early 1950s-Mid 1960s "Red Mountain" to "Century" Transition* ... #3/668 and #4/669 skillets only Believed to be Griswold due to similarity of font to some other pieces known to be made by Griswold. Designed with slightly more surface area and depth than the No. 10, the No. 12 is the perfect size for families of four or ... From around 1909, Griswold was producing skillets between 2 and 14. However, Griswold limited the sizes of the Victor line. And you will likely find the standard sizes of 7, 8, and 9 on Victor skillets. These sizes were the most common and practical for household needs. The Rare Sizes Are 5 And 6. On the fully marked skillets, Griswold ... Rare sizes on Griswold skillets can affect how much a pan is worth. Sellers put a premium on both irregular small sizes and larger sizes. Although I prefer larger pans, size two can command a high price tag. And many people like the larger-sized pans for baking. Sizes 10-14 can cost a pretty penny, particularly for size 13.
